OXFORD COUNTY - The former leader of the Federal Conservative Party has decided to back one of the candidates for the Oxford Conservative Nomination.
In a video on his Twitter page this morning, Andrew Scheer announced that he is supporting Arpan Khanna in his run for the Conservative candidacy for the upcoming by-election. Khanna is from Brampton and he’s currently living in Woodstock. He’s also serving as the National Outreach Chair for the federal Conservatives.
I’m endorsing @ArpanKhanna in the Oxford CPC nomination race.
— Andrew Scheer (@AndrewScheer) February 24, 2023
Arpan will be an excellent MP, and I know he will work tirelessly to make our leader Pierre Poilievre the next Prime Minister of Canada.
I hope you'll support him as well?????? pic.twitter.com/Yejhoh4KMc
Woodstock City-County Councillor Deb Tait is also running for the Oxford Conservative nomination alongside Gerrit Van Dorland and Rick Roth. Van Dorland is from Otterville and he is an executive assistant to Saskatchewan Conservative MP Jeremy Patzer. Roth grew up in Tillsonburg and he is the Vice President Strategic Communications for Global Public Affairs.
Those interested in running have until tomorrow to put their name forward. Tomorrow is also the deadline for those would like to purchase a party membership in order to vote in nomination race.
Dave MacKenzie officially retired as Oxford County's Conservative MP on January 28th after representing the community for almost 20 years. When he found out that Scheer was endorsing an Oxford nominee he had this to say on Twitter...
Why is Andrew Scheer involved in a nomination in Oxford by supporting an individual from Brampton. I would ask Oxford Conservatives to to show their distaste for this kind of interference.
— Dave MacKenzie (@DaveMacKenzieMP) February 24, 2023
